Prepare Your Home for Sale

Most houses sell quicker in good condition and with good quality furniture and fixtures. For your home, take care to clean everything up. Check the flooring for any holes or wear, repair anything that needs it and make sure that everything inside is in good working order. Don’t try to hide any flaws.

For instance, it’s always a good idea to have all of your light bulbs changed. You can also check that the furnace, water heater, and air conditioner are all in good working order. And, as tempting as it may be to get a new fridge or washing machine, it’s better to keep your old one working so that it doesn’t waste any money.

Market Your Home Online

The internet is a treasure chest for people looking to buy. To sell your home in the winter, list your property on every major platform, including Zillow, Trulia, Facebook, and KSL Classifieds. You can attract more interested buyers by adding Google Maps to your property listings so that potential buyers can get the exact location from the street view.

Create a Warm Environment for Your Open House Presentations

You might be surprised at how much a warm and inviting atmosphere can impress potential buyers during an open house presentation. Paint a fresh coat of paint in the kitchen, living room, and bathrooms, and stage your home the right way. If you’ve got an old home, spruce it up by having the windows maintained, and consider getting the carpets cleaned professionally.
